Tender Brief : Tender for Steel Rate Contract - Qtr Ii 2026 - 27- Requirement Of Steel Tmt , Customer-01-Tmt 8 Mm Is 1786 Fe500/500D , Customer-02-Tmt 8 Mm Is 1786 Fe500/500D; Tmt Shall Be Conforming To Is 1786 And Is 13920. Minimum Elongation Shall Be 14.5 % And Ratio Of Ultimate Stress To 0.2 % Proof Stress Should Be In The Range Of 1.15 To 1.25; Steel Shall Be Only Of Strength Grades With Minimum 0.2% Proof Stress Of 500 Mpa, In Addition To Other Requirements Of Is 1786.
